How much do remote third party risk management j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 14, 2026, the average hourly pay for remote third party risk management in Remote, OR is $30.31,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$19.47 and $38.65 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

Remote Third Party Risk Management and Remote Vendor Risk Management roles share similar credentials and work environments. However, Third Party Risk Management covers a broader scope, including all external entities, while Vendor Risk Management focuses specifically on vendors. Both are vital in industries like finance and healthcare, ensuring compliance and security in remote settings.

Company Overview
Wyndham Hotels & Resorts is one of the largest hotel franchise companies in the world by number of properties with approximately 8,400 hotels across over 95 countries on six continents. Through our network of approximately 869,000 rooms appealing to the everyday traveler, Wyndham commands a leading presence in the hospitality industry. Headquartered in Parsippany, N.J. with offices around the world in London, Shanghai, Buenos Aires, Dubai and more, Wyndham employs more than 2,000 corporate team members worldwide who are dedicated to the Company's mission of making hotel travel possible for all. Supporting thousands of franchisees and a growing global portfolio of 25 hotel brands-think household names like Wyndham, La Quinta, Ramada, Days Inn and Super 8-Wyndham team members are a widespread group of individuals with diverse interests and backgrounds. Our unique Count on Me culture, commitment to flexibility and core values of Integrity, Accountability, Inclusivity, Caring and Fun are just part of what continues to make Wyndham an award-winning best place to work.
